Harriet INMAN [1975]
- Born: Abt 1795, England
- Marriage: Luke BROADBENT [1974] on 4 May 1823 in Bradfield, Yorkshire, England
- Died: 17 Apr 1892, Adelaide, South Australia aged about 97
- Buried: 19 Apr 1892, Cherry Gardens Cemetery, South Australia

Luke, Harriet (nee INMAN) and family arrived in colony on HMS Buffalo 1836. Could Harriet's maiden name be source of name 'Inman Valley'?
South Australian Register (Adelaide, SA : 1839 - 1900) Mon 18 Apr 1892 Death Notice: BROADBENT.-On the 17th April, at the residence of her son, Henry Broadbent, Wright-street, Adelaide, Harriet, relict of the late Luke Broadbent, late of Cherry Gardens, in her 98th year.
Bunyip (Gawler, SA : 1863 - 1954) Fri 22 Apr 1892 Items of News: South Australia Mrs. Luke Broadbent aged 98, and a colonist of 56 years, died in Adelaide on Sunday.
South Australian Register (Adelaide, SA : 1839 - 1900) Tue 26 Apr 1892 A Late Pioneer. - On Sunday week Mrs. Luke Broadbent died at her son's residence, Wright-street, city, in her ninety-eighth year. It was in 1836 that she with her husband and six children arrived in the colony in H.M.S. Buffalo. Her husband, who had been a cotton-spinner in Lancashire, was for many years engaged in farming at Cherry Gardens. He died in 1856. For the last nine years the deceased had been confined to her bed, though to the last she retained her mental faculties. She leaves three sons, one daughter, thirty-eight grandchildren, and over 100 great grandchildren.
Harriet married Luke BROADBENT [1974] [MRIN: 667], son of Henry BROADBENT [7994] and Matty LEE [7995], on 4 May 1823 in Bradfield, Yorkshire, England. (Luke BROADBENT [1974] was born on 24 Dec 1791 in Hadfield, Derby, England and died on 14 Jun 1856 in Cherry Gardens, South Australia.)
